Depositor Comments

These plasmids consist of the L1RP element tagged with an enhanced green fluorescent protein (EGFP) cassette (pL1RP-EGFP) in a pCEP4 backbone (Invitrogen). The L1 element is driven by its 5′-UTR and an upstream CMV MIE promoter. L1-EGFP (EF06R, Addgene plasmid #42940) was derived from L1RP-EGFP by blunt ligation of 1–1392 nt of pPur (BD/Clontech) into the NruI site of pCEP4.

A negative control ‘dead’ L1-EGFP (EF05J, Addgene plasmid #42941) was similarly derived from pL1RP(JM111)-EGFP, which contains disabling mutations in ORF1.

An EN− plasmid (EF13E, Addgene plasmid #42942) was created by swapping 1927–3708 nt (Age I–Bcl I) from JM102D205A, which contains an endonuclease function-abrogating D205A point mutation in the EN domain, into EF06R.

A control plasmid (EF12J, Addgene plasmid #42943) was similarly derived from JM102. JM102 and JM102D205A are derived from L1.3, which differs from L1RP by 10 base changes in the region swapped.

I->T substitution at the end of ORF 2 should not affect plasmid function.
